Originally Posted by 89Pistons
Of course these positions needed to be filled somehow. 30 Captains and no first officers? That means they either expect to staff the FO's by -400 folks bumping to the 777 right seat OR forcing folks there by bumping SFO 787.
Another option: manpower planning can leave the max/min numbers stable for other BES categories and let "unfilled vacancies" naturally percolate throughout the ranks and then tweak things later once they see how all the bumps play out.

In theory, they could staff the entire airline with only widebody CA vacancies during periods of very modest overall growth (like this year).
